Research Lab Manager Salary in New Jersey

How much does a Research Lab Manager make in New Jersey?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Research Lab Manager in New Jersey is $128,861 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$62.

However, a Research Lab Manager's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$152,523
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$115,204 to $141,246
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$102,771

How Experience Level Affects Research Lab Manager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Research Lab Manager's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$88,911
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$104,920
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$127,950
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$155,300
  • Expert (over 8 years): $181,987

Research Lab Manager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Research Lab Manager ro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 51%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Construction and Energy & Utilities s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 20% above the average. In contrast, Research Lab Manager positions in Transportation or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Research Lab Manager as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
